What is the biggest size dumpster available?

The biggest roll off dumpster that firms commonly rent is a 40 yard container. This massive dumpster will hold up to 40 cubic yards of debris, which is equal to between 12 and 20 pickup truck loads of debris.

The weight limit on 40 yard containers typically ranges from 4 to 8 tons (8,000 to 16,000 pounds). Be really conscious of the limit and do your best not to surpass it. Should you go over the limit, you can incur overage charges, which add up quickly.

Examples of jobs that a 40 yard container will likely be the right size for contain: A foreclosure or estate cleanout A 750 square foot deck removal 4,000 square feet of roofing shingles in multiple layers Whole-dwelling interior renovation Getting rid of trash when you're moving in or out House demolition New house construction Commercial and residential cleanouts

Deciding Where to Put Your Dumpster

Deciding where to put your dumpster can have a big impact on how quickly you finish projects. The most effective option would be to select a place that's close to the worksite. It's important, nevertheless, to contemplate whether this place is a safe choice. Make sure that the place is free of obstacles that could trip individuals while they take heavy debris.

Lots of individuals choose to set dumpsters in their driveways. It is a handy choice as it usually means you can avoid asking the city for a license or permit. In the event you have to set the dumpster on the road, then you definitely need to contact your local government to inquire whether you have to get a license. Although many municipalities will let folks keep dumpsters on the road for brief amounts of time, others will ask you to complete some paperwork. Following these rules will help you avoid fines that will make your project more expensive.


Permanent vs Roll off dumpsters

Whether or not you need a long-term or roll-off dumpster is dependent upon the type of job and service you will need. Long-Term dumpster service is for ongoing needs that last longer than just a couple of days. This includes matters like day-to-day waste and recycling needs. Temporary service is simply what the name suggests; a one time demand for project-special waste removal.

Temporary roll-off dumpsters are delivered on a truck and are rolled off where they'll be properly used. These are typically larger containers that may handle all the waste that comes with that special job. Long-Term dumpsters are usually smaller containers as they are emptied on a regular basis and so don't need to hold as much at one time.

If you request a long-lasting dumpster, some businesses demand at least a one-year service agreement for this dumpster. Roll off dumpsters only require a rental fee for the time that you simply keep the dumpster on the job.

How high can I fill my dumpster?

You can fill your dumpster as full as you like, as long as you really do not load it higher in relation to the sides of the container. Over filling the dumpster could cause the waste or debris to slide off as the dumpster is loaded onto the truck or as the truck is driving. Overloaded or big-boned dumpsters are not really safe, and firms WOn't carry unsafe loads in order to safeguard drivers and passengers on the road.

In certain regions, dumpster loads must be tarped for safety. In case your load is too high, it will not be able to be tarped so you may have to remove some of the debris before it can be hauled away. This may lead to extra fees if it requires you to keep the dumpster for a longer duration of time. Don't forget to keep your load no higher in relation to the sides of the dumpster, and you will be good.

Do I need a permit to rent a dumpster in 16839?

If this is your first time renting a dumpster in 16839, you may not understand what's legally permissible in regards to the positioning of the dumpster. Should you plan to put the dumpster completely on your own property, you're not ordinarily required to acquire a permit.

If, nevertheless, your job requires you to set the dumpster on a public street or roadway, this may normally mean that you have to submit an application for a permit. It is always a good idea to consult your local city or county offices (maybe the parking enforcement department) in case you own a question concerning the requirement for a permit on a street.

If you neglect to obtain a permit and discover out afterwards that you were required to have one, you will probably face a fine from your local authorities. In most dumpster rental in 16839 cases, though, you should be just fine without a permit as long as you keep the dumpster on your property.


What Size Dumpster Do I Want for a Roofing Project?

Picking a dumpster size needs some educated guesswork. It is often difficult for people to gauge the sizes that they need for roofing projects because, practically, they have no idea how much stuff their roofs feature.

There are, however, some basic guidelines you'll be able to follow to make an excellent choice. In the event you are removing a commercial roof, then you will likely need a dumpster that gives you at least 40 square yards.

In the event you are working on residential roofing project, then you can ordinarily rely on a smaller size. You can usually expect a 1,500 square foot roof to fill a 10-yard dumpster. Single shingle roof debris from a 2,500-3,000 square foot roof will probably need a 20-yard dumpster.

Many people order one size bigger than they think their jobs will require because they would like to stay away from the additional expense and hassle of replacing full dumpsters that were not big enough.
